KALLISTA, designer and distributor of fine plumbing products, has joined forces once again with Chicago-based, internationally-recognized designer, Mick De Giulio, to create the Juxtapose Collection, a new line of kitchen faucets
Kohler Wisconsin, USA and Wilmette, Illinois, USA
With a range of aesthetic finishes and designed to please both the novice and the kitchen connoisseur, Juxtapose is a redesigned semi-professional faucet by Mick De Giulio for KALLISTA.
Mick De Giulio’s Juxtapose semi-professional faucet received the 2021 Good Design Award from the Chicago Athenaeum: Museum of Architecture and Design and the European Center for Architecture Art Design and Urban Studies.
The series consists of a semi-professional single hole faucet, a single hole bar faucet, a wall mount pot filler and a soap/lotion dispenser.
Designs are offered in a primary palette of polished chrome, stainless steel and matte black PVD finishes artfully contrasted with polished chrome, polished nickel, brushed modern brass or matte black PVD accent finishes.
In conjunction with the launch of the Juxtapose faucet, KALLISTA also introduced the contemporary cold water filter faucet, new to the Foundations collection.
The Contemporary Filter faucet is the first of its kind in the KALLISTA portfolio and features a sleek, minimalist design that harmonises beautifully with the Juxtapose series.
The faucet has a 360 degree swivel spout and requires a water filtration system such as the KOHLER Aquifer Water Filtration System.
The contemporary filter tap is available in polished chrome, polished nickel, brushed nickel, unpainted brass, matte black and KALLISTA stainless finishes.
The result is a collection that is modern without being cold, blurring the lines between appropriate scale and form with impeccable functionality.
Central to the range is the semi-professional Juxtapose kitchen faucet, a stunning design that is exceedingly chic and expertly engineered to deliver ultimate performance.
The faucet head is ergonomically designed to fit comfortably in your hand, with a sleek magnetic docking system that securely locks the faucet head in place when not in use.
The three-function spray head incorporates the latest Kohler technology: Aerate provides an even stream of water; Kohler Sweep® Spray features specially angled nozzles to create a wide, powerful stream of water for superior cleaning; and Kohler Boost™, a powerful option that instantly increases faucet flow rate by 30 percent.
Users can easily switch between sprays with a discreet switch on the back of the faucet to take on the toughest tasks with the push of a button.
Beyond the functional beauty of the design is the inspired finish palette of the Juxtapose collection, with its polished and matte metal options carefully curated to complement a wide range of interiors.
“One of the biggest movements in the kitchen over the past 20 years has been the continued evolution of open kitchens and connected spaces,” said De Giulio.
“In general, there are fewer formalities in people’s lives and this has resulted in fewer walls and barriers in our homes. The faucets were designed to fit into spaces that are open plan and visible from other areas, so a lot of attention was paid to the personality and look of the faucets.”
